FILE PHOTO: A woman walks past a man examining an electronic board showing Japan's Nikkei average and stock quotations in TokyoTOKYO - Crude oil hovered above $90 a barrel while equities were weak and the safe-haven dollar was firm on Monday as investors nervously watched for whether escalating violence in Gaza would cause the conflict to spread beyond Israel and Hamas.

Brent crude futures reached a new recent high of $91.20 on Monday before easing back slightly to $90.84, following Friday's 5.7% surge. "The situation is dynamic and it's too early to say if the hedges placed on Friday are unwarranted, but there have been pockets of positive news flow," Chris Weston, head of research at Pepperstone, wrote in a note, citing the resumption of water supplies as one example.

Currencies overall retraced some of their moves from the end of the week, with the U.S. dollar index easing slightly to 106.55 from as high as 106.79 on Friday.The euro rose 0.1% to $1.0522 while the yen was little changed at 149.505 per dollar.
